Hi Richard,
This is probably an issue with MINC 2.0.08 and HDF5 1.6.4. If you replace
HDF5 1.6.4 with 1.6.2 or earlier I believe your example should work.
I am going to release MINC 2.0.09 shortly (probably either today or
tomorrow). It contains a fix for compatibility with HDF5 1.6.4.

On Thu, 14 Jul 2005, Richard Beare wrote:
> Dear minc developers,
>
> I've recently joined Prof Reuten's group at Monash Uni, Australia, and
> I'm trying to experiment with some of the low level tools in minc2.
> I'm starting with the basics and trying to just query a minc2 file
> starting with one of the test files from the minc2 distribution, but
> I'm having trouble.
>
> Here's what I did - I'd appreciate any pointers.
>
> 1) Installed minc-2.0.08
>
> 2) Converted a minc1 file using mincconvert
>
> mincconvert -t /tmp/7.mnc /tmp/8.mnc
>
> 3) Confirmed that it is a version 2 file
>
> h5dump /tmp/8.mnc | head
>
> HDF5 "/tmp/8.mnc" {
> GROUP "/" {
> GROUP "minc-2.0" {
> ATTRIBUTE "ident" {
> DATATYPE H5T_STRING {
> STRSIZE 44;
> STRPAD H5T_STR_NULLTERM;
> CSET H5T_CSET_ASCII;
> CTYPE H5T_C_S1;
> }
>
> 4) Produced a modified version of volprops-test.c (below), compiled and ran it:
>
> 5) So the question is - should I be using the miopen_volume as per the
> examples, or am I better off using some other approach.
>
> My aim in this exercise is to produce a reader for ITK, as a way of
> learning both ITK and about minc.
>
> ./volprops-test
>
> HDF5-DIAG: Error detected in HDF5 library version: 1.6.4 thread
> 46912498417408. Back trace follows.
> #000: H5D.c line 1239 in H5Dget_space(): not a dataset
> major(01): Function arguments
> minor(03): Inappropriate type
> HDF5-DIAG: Error detected in HDF5 library version: 1.6.4 thread
> 46912498417408. Back trace follows.
> #000: H5D.c line 1191 in H5Dclose(): not a dataset
> major(01): Function arguments
> minor(03): Inappropriate type
> HDF5-DIAG: Error detected in HDF5 library version: 1.6.4 thread
> 46912498417408. Back trace follows.
> #000: H5D.c line 1469 in H5Dget_create_plist(): not a dataset
> major(01): Function arguments
> minor(03): Inappropriate type
> Error reported on line #31, failed: -1
> Segmentation fault (core dumped)
